Finding Affordable Global Health Insurance Solutions

Exploring health insurance options that are both affordable and international can be an intricate process, yet it's essential for those living, working, or studying abroad. The current landscape shows a wide disparity in healthcare costs and coverage across the globe. For instance, "a study by the World Health Organization indicates that out-of-pocket healthcare expenses push approximately 100 million people into poverty each year," highlighting the importance of securing reliable insurance. With the right guidance and understanding of the health insurance market, individuals can find plans that not only meet their healthcare needs but also align with their financial limitations.

When searching for cheap health insurance options internationally, the first step is to assess your specific needs. This includes considering any pre-existing conditions, the level of coverage desired, and the geographical scope of the insurance. According to the Insurance Information Institute, "individuals should look for a plan that covers a wide range of medical services and includes a substantial network of hospitals and doctors worldwide." This comprehensive coverage ensures that policyholders have access to quality healthcare wherever they are.

Another vital aspect to consider is the reputation and reliability of the insurance provider. A 2021 report from the Consumer Affairs found that "over 30% of international insurance policyholders faced challenges with claim denials and service responsiveness." Hence, it's crucial to choose companies with positive reviews and robust customer support. Moreover, comparing quotes and understanding the fine print of each policy can prevent unexpected expenses. Tools like online comparison platforms make this process simpler and more transparent, allowing for an informed decision.

Finally, taking advantage of available discounts and bundled insurance packages can further reduce the cost of health insurance. Some insurers offer reduced rates for families, students, or individuals who commit to longer-term policies. For example, "a survey by Health Insurance Association of America found that long-term policyholders could save up to 20% on their premiums compared to those with short-term plans." Additionally, exploring governmental or organizational programs for expatriates or international students can uncover subsidies or exclusive plans not widely advertised.

In conclusion, securing affordable and reliable international health insurance requires thorough research and a careful evaluation of needs versus offerings. By prioritizing coverage scope, insurer reputation, and taking active steps to minimize costs, individuals can find suitable health insurance options that protect their health and financial well-being abroad. Remember, the goal is not just to find the cheapest option possible, but rather, the plan that offers the most value in terms of coverage, cost, and peace of mind.
